This study aims to determine the influence of teaching styles and the provision of rewards and punishments on students' interest in learning Civics in the fifth grade of MI Muhammadiyah Karanganyar. This is a quantitative study. The researcher uses a quantitative approach with regression. The data analysis technique employs statistical formulas, namely simple linear regression and multiple regression. The sampling technique used in this study is saturated sampling. The data collection techniques include questionnaires and documentation. The results of the analysis conclude that teaching styles and the provision of rewards and punishments significantly positively influence students' interest in learning Civics in the fifth grade of MI Muhammadiyah Karanganyar. Teaching styles have a greater influence compared to rewards and punishments, but both significantly contribute to increasing students' interest in learning. The regression model used in this study is quite strong in explaining the variation in students' interest in learning, with 64% of the variation explained by teaching styles and the provision of rewards and punishments.
